WebA tragic end. Amy Winehouse was an exceptional talent whose wild and all-too-brief career was cut short nine years ago. On July 23, 2011, the soul singer died of alcohol poisoning and became yet another member of the “27 Club.”. But long before this happened, we saw her rise to fame and gradually succumb to heartbreak, drugs and bad decisions. WebBorn on September 14, 1983, in Enfield, London, Amy Jade Winehouse, the British singer, and songwriter, was of Jewish ancestry. Her sun sign was Virgo. Her mother, Janis Winehouse, is a pharmacist, while her father, Mitchell ‘Mitch’ Winehouse, is a cab driver and window-pane installer. Her elder brother, Alex Winehouse, is a former online ... Winehouse struggled with alcohol addiction through her early twenties, even once saying she drank everyday since she turned 20 and has been drinking whiskey since age 12.
